IPL 2026: 3 players LSG underutilised this season
The Lucknow Super Giants (LSG) entered the Indian Premier League (IPL) 2026 season with a heavily revamped squad, eager to make a deep playoff run after a high-stakes mega auction. Despite boasting an explosive mix of international power-hitters and skilled domestic all-rounders, they endured a highly inconsistent campaign, ultimately failing to finish in the top four. In a season defined by fine margins, there were a few players who could have been used far more effectively.
The young all-rounder Arjun Tendulkar was traded by Lucknow Super Giants (LSG) ahead of IPL 2026 from Mumbai Indians (MI). He is primarily a left-arm pace who can bat well in the lower-order.
But the use of Impact sub meant that his services were not needed for the struggling LSG unit this season. After getting eliminated from the competition, they could have given him more chances at the end of the season. He only played one match for them, picking up a solitary wicket.
